MIRI: A three-day Malaysia Day blood donation campaign will be held here starting from Sept 16 to 18 from 8.30am to 1pm at the Malaysian Red Crescent (MRC) Miri branch Training Institute at Jalan Bulan Sabit.

On the first day, the blood donation campaign is jointly organised by the Northern Sarawak Journalists Association (NSJA) and MRC Miri branch Donor Recruitment.

The second day is jointly organised by the Rotary Club of Miri Oil Town and NSJA.

As for the third day, it is jointly organised by MRCH, Sarawak Bank Employees Union Northern Region, Persatuan Penganut Dewa Some Shak Lung and NSJA.

MRC Miri Blood Donor Recruitment chairman Karambir Singh stated that this type of collaboration between several organisations is a practical way to organise the life- saving activity.

He said this is the first time NSJA, MRC and the other organisations have combined their resources to hold a three-day consecutive blood donation in conjunction with Malaysia Day.
